Shiner Oktoberfest

This seasonal from Shiner pours a golden copper color with a good, bubbly head. Aroma is malty and sweet, but also a little grassy. On the taste, there's a well balanced malt flavor paired with just enough herbal hops. It's nicely carbonated and leads to a sweet, caramel finish. This is a nice representation of the Marzen style and a solid Oktoberfest option.
